## Cron Migration Review Checklist

We're moving all legacy cron jobs from the Hollisport box into Weftline, our workflow engine. Review PRs against these rules: every job gets an idempotency key, retries capped at 3, no inline SQL in task definitions. Schedules live in `weftline/schedules.yaml`, not crontab syntax. Reject anything that shells out to the old scripts directory. Migrated jobs must point at the staging replica until sign-off. Use the following connection string for local verification runs.

replica DSN, bagaf-bagep: mssql://praion_svc:7RJjXrE@db-3c46.halixcorp.internal:5432/zorix

// RECON_BATCH_CEILING caps how many warehouse rows the Tallowmere
// inventory reconciliation job locks per pass. Raising it above 500
// caused lock contention with the Driskell order writer during the
// March incident, so do not bump this without coordinating a quiet
// window. If the job stalls on-call, page platform and cite the
// build token recorded below.

build token for tawif-bahip: htk31_68bba16e1afabfef4ecc69408c06f16

Capacity note for security review: the Milldeck backfill scheduler runs under a dedicated service identity with read access scoped to the prior day's partitions only. Concurrency and batch-size limits exist partly for capacity and partly to bound how much data a compromised worker could enumerate per night; please evaluate them in that light. Timeouts ensure stale workers release their leases rather than holding credentials open. The constants under review are as follows.

tuning constants:
BUDGETS = {
    "rusix": 478,
    "caswyn": 617,
    "feneth": 1022,
}

## Configuration

Hey support folks — Bucketeer (our A/B assignment service) reads everything from `.env`, so no code changes needed for most tweaks. `BUCKETEER_STICKY_TTL` controls how long a user stays in their assigned variant, and `BUCKETEER_SALT_ROTATION` should stay at `weekly` unless the Velma team says otherwise. Most tickets you'll see are just a missing signing credential. To fix those, add the following line to the service's `.env` file:

vault entry, kahof-fajof: LEDGER_TOKEN20=252fb2f2c70cd73a28be